£1,864
£932
From Mytheresa
£2,416
£1,449
Sale
£2,245
From Mytheresa
£1,865
From Mytheresa
£1,864
£1,304
From Mytheresa
£1,195
£836
From Mytheresa
£1,435
From Mytheresa
£1,850
£1,295
From Mytheresa
£1,295
From Mytheresa
£1,594
£1,115
From Mytheresa
£1,418
£992
From Mytheresa
£1,594
£797
From Mytheresa
£1,695
£1,017
From Mytheresa
£1,795
£1,256
From Mytheresa
£1,850
£1,295
From Mytheresa
£1,759
£1,231
From Mytheresa
£895
From Mytheresa
£1,625
£1,039
From Mytheresa
£995
From Mytheresa
£2,442
£1,465
From Mytheresa
£1,995
£1,197
From Mytheresa
£1,405
From NET-A-PORTER
£1,681
From Mytheresa
£1,595
£1,116
From Mytheresa
£1,864
£1,304
From Mytheresa
£1,515
£1,060
From Mytheresa
£2,270
From Mytheresa
£2,370
From NET-A-PORTER
£2,095
£1,466
From Mytheresa
£2,229
£1,560
From Mytheresa
£1,864
£932
From Mytheresa
£1,850
From NET-A-PORTER
£1,803
£1,262
From Mytheresa
£1,920
£1,380
£966
From Mytheresa
£1,698
£849
From Mytheresa
£1,365
From NET-A-PORTER
£2,195
From NET-A-PORTER
£1,850
£1,295
From Mytheresa
£895
From NET-A-PORTER
£1,850
From NET-A-PORTER
£1,595
From NET-A-PORTER
£795
From Mytheresa
£1,795
£1,256
From Mytheresa
£1,795
From NET-A-PORTER
£2,442
£1,465
From Mytheresa
£1,545
£1,081
From Mytheresa
£1,920
From Mytheresa